Dolce Chantilly Golf

Our own 18-hole, par-72 course integrates water features, reed beds and pockets of forest, as well as the convenience of an inland links design that allows for year-round, dry-feet play. Four other prestigious courses are nearby to add extra variety. Training holes and a putting green allow visitors to warm up or practice at their leisure.

Nearby

Enjoy the fresh air of the 6,300-hectare (15,568 acre) Chantilly Forest. Discover Chantilly Castle, home to one of the finest 17th and 18th century art collections outside of the Louvre. Wander the cobbled streets of the Royal town of Senlis, with its medieval walls and historical monuments. Visit the Chantilly Polo Club, the largest polo school in France, or admire the Living Horse Museum, housed in one of the most beautiful stables in the world. With Paris so close by, take a dinner cruise on the Seine and marvel at the beauty of the “City of Lights.”

By Car From Paris
Take the motorway A1 in the direction of Lille. Take exit no 8 (Senlis) in the direction of Apremont-Creil. On the RD 1330, follow Apremont (left) and then Vineuil-Saint-Firmin.

By Car From Brussels
Take the motorway A1 in the direction of Paris. Take exit no 8 (Senlis) in the direction of Apremont-Creil. On the RD 1330, follow Apremont (left) and then Vineuil-Saint-Firmin.

By Train From Paris Gare du Nord
There is a direct train to Chantilly (Travel time is approximately 25 minutes).
